One of my favorite books at home....very informative with photo of herb for those who need a visual (plus when cooking with herbs, it is best to know what they look like) Provides common name, other common names, botanical name, family/plant origin, names in different languages, flavor group, weight per teaspoon, suggested quantity per pound, complements, used in, combines with, description of plant/herb, origin and history, processing, buying and storage, use and recipes. All this can be found in, The Spice and Herb Bible (second Edition) by Ian Hemphill a great purchase for any kitchen.
